Paša-řada-pyramida
A classic Czech dice game using 6 dice and 9 levels. The goal is to score as many points as possible across 9 categories — whoever has the highest total at the end wins.
Two modes
Live (offline scorekeeper)
You're sitting at a table with physical dice and the app is just a scoring notebook. Someone takes the role of "scorekeeper" — after each turn they click into the table and record the value. The app validates whether the number is in the allowed range (Řada = 0 or 21, Paša = even 12–30, …).

Online (1–6 players)
Fully virtual — the app rolls dice and the game runs in real time over the internet. Invites go through your "network" (you must be mutually connected), not via URL.

Rules in a nutshell
- 6 dice, 3 rolls per turn (1 roll + 2 re-rolls of dice you don't hold)
- 9 categories = 9 levels. Each level each player plays 1× → 1 entry in the table
- 6 number categories (Ones through Sixes) + 3 special (Paša, Řada, Pyramida)
- Special scoring: either you make the combination and get points, or you fail and write 0
- Winner: highest total after 9 levels
